1 PRODUCT INTRODUCTION
The NXM Multi Gas series is a diffusion gas monitor that
simultaneously detects up to four gases, including hydrogen sulfide
(H2S), carbon monoxide (CO), oxygen (O2) and combustibles (LEL).
The unit alarms in three ways: visual, vibration, and audible when the
risk occurs. A dual sensor detects both CO and H2S.
The NXM displays real-time gas concentrations with configurable
settings for high and low alarm points for each sensor plus STEL and
TWA alarm points for toxic gases. The unit will operate continuously
for up to 60 days on a battery charge. Sensors for combustible gases
are offered in either Catalytic Bead or Infrared.
1.1 Key Features
• Small and lightweight
• Stores up to 30 Events (Alarms/Bump Tests/Calibration/Data)
• Simultaneously monitors and detects 4 different gases
• Easy-to-read LCD display
• Single button operation
• Rugged housing
• IP67 dust tight and water resistant
• IR sensor is immune to poisoning
• IR sensor detects LEL gases in inert (O2 deficient)
environments
• 60-day use with one 4–6-hour charge
• Configuration via NXI exclusive IR link
• Easy check and calibration via NXI Docking Station
• Combustible (LEL) available with either IR Sensor (P/N
NX90221) or Catalytic Bead Sensor (P/N NX90222)

2 Warnings
• Any unauthorized attempt to repair or modify the product,
or any other cause of damage beyond the range of the intended use
including damage by fire, lightning, or other hazard, voids liability of
the manufacturer.
• Do not use the device if it appears to be damaged.
• Remove any debris from the surface of the sensor, LED, or buzzer
hole before use.
• Test the performance of the gas sensor beyond the alarm level
regularly.
• Test the device on a regular basis to ensure the LED, alarms, and
vibration actions function properly.
• Use the device under the conditions instructed, including the
temperature, humidity, and pressure range. An environment
outside the user instructions may cause malfunction or failure.
• The sensors inside the device may indicate the gas concentration
differently according to the environment such as temperature,
pressure, and humidity. Calibrate the detector under the same or a
similar environment to the specification.
• Extreme changes in temperature may cause drastic changes of
the gas concentration (e.g. using the detector where there is a huge
gap between the inside and outside temperature). Use the device
when the concentration becomes stable.
• Severe pressure or impact may cause drastic changes of the gas
concentration. Therefore, please use the device when the
concentration is stable. Severe pressure or impact may also cause
malfunction in the sensor or the device.
• The alarms are set according to international standards and must be
changed by an authorized expert.
• Charging or replacing the battery should be done in a safe area
where there is no risk of explosion or fire. Changing the sensor
or battery with improper replacements, which are not authorized
by the manufacturer, may invalidate the warranty.
• IR communication should be done in a safe area where there is no
risk of explosion or fire.
• Do not use expired gas cylinders.
• Use certified gas cylinders only.
• Do not use a gas detector which has failed or cannot pass a bump
or calibration test.
